Credit: Reddit userTL;DRA Canadian user claims their Galaxy S25 FE exploded while charging overnight, causing minor burns to the user, traumatizing their son, and resulting in property and smoke damage.The phone was charging via a third-party 20W charger while enclosed in a thick leather wallet case that contained coins, which may have trapped heat.This is the third fire incident report this year for Samsung Galaxy S series phones. Previous reports were for the Galaxy S25 Plus and Galaxy S24.Earlier this year, we spotted an incident of a Galaxy S25 Plus exploding while charging. Months later, another user claimed their Galaxy S24 caught fire in their hand during regular use. Now, another Reddit user has come forward to claim that their Galaxy S25 FE has exploded while charging overnight.According to the user, their Galaxy S25 FE was charging overnight, using the in-box cable and a third-party 20W USB-PD charger (as Samsung doesn’t include a charger in the box). The phone was kept on the mattress where the user and their son were sleeping, but it wasn’t under a pillow.
